Features Of Home Security Systems

Wired or Wireless Cameras
- Keep a stationary eye on critical access places for example, the main entrance or the garage area door
- Have a work shed that is kept with more expensive tools? You can easily watch it using a video camera
- Watch portions of a larger house that is not immediately visible

Alarm
These are usually loud enough to be heard in the immediate neighborhood and will send an intruder into panic-mode or run away.

Control Panel
This is the item that alerts the security provider in the event of a break-in. It sounds the alarm system and “talks” to all of the elements linked to it. Most of these consoles have touch or keypads to enter in alarm or security codes. They can additionally be wirelessly managed and are used to arm or disarm the system.

Sensors
These are positioned near doors and windows and also usually have two elements always kept either facing or adjacent to one another. They are armed by the console and keep in continuous touch while the window or doors are shut. If one of these doors or windows under watch are unlatched at once, a signal is sent out to the control board, activating a warning and also sending an automated notification to the security business.

Motion Sensors
Usually installed in parts of your property that has valuables. They produce an undetectable boundary that can not be entered without amplifying an alarm system. In some cases, these are even put up on homes that have substantial backyards and spots that can not be covered by means, such as surveillance cameras.

Visible Deterrents
These may look like they do nothing alone and well, what can a sign that says “This property is under surveillance via ‘so-and-so service provider'” do? Well, a lot. By placing such a sign, you are plainly telling prospective trespassers to stay off your property which it is not permitted for them.

Types of Home Security Alarm Systems
Unmonitored Alarm Systems
When triggered, these monitoring devices do not inform a security service provider and it falls to you or your nearby residents to alert the authorities.
Monitored Alarm Systems
These units will alert a protection service provider when triggered to make sure that emergency support services will be informed. These units can have the majority of the elements that we reviewed earlier.
Wireless Alarm Systems
As the name indicates, these systems utilize components that are wirelessly networked to a control panel. The alarm system is turned on when the control board is alerted.
Wired Alarm Systems
These are the most standard burglar alarm units that adopt low-voltage power circuits and also depend upon the break of the circuit to activate the alarm.
Cost of Home Security Systems in Valdosta area and the United States?
There are numerous providers in the United States that provide home protection systems at competitive prices. The prices differ from competence to knowledge. However there are other costs involved, like:
- Alarm Permits: Some cities may bill you a license cost to respond to an emergency telephone call. The charge differs yet is typically less than $50.
- Cost of Security Equipment: A basic system can cost you around $100, and a modern device can be upwards of $500 or even more. Alternatively, surveillance business can bill you a regular monthly cost (in the range of $25-$70), that can cover your equipment as well as surveillance charges.
